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5723912 58 4547345 403861235
8347748367 3910454
8347748367 3910454
57305584 33 305204285 259870 1178
All about undefined
Interested in learning more?
8347748367 3910454
57305584 33 305204285 259870 1178
See more
3815078002 580822 783025
67 6167407 952414
See more
8961119 177308949 28756
019792048 659879 79 39358
See more